Limited access to quality education can inhibit human development by restricting opportunities for learning and skill development. Poverty and lack of economic resources can hinder human development by limiting access to healthcare, nutrition, and other basic needs. Discrimination based on factors such as gender, race, or ethnicity can prevent individuals from reaching their full potential and participating fully in society.

Repressing refers to the unconscious suppression of thoughts, emotions, or memories that are deemed unacceptable or threatening. This psychological defense mechanism helps individuals avoid distress or anxiety associated with these thoughts by keeping them buried in the subconscious. However, repressed feelings can resurface in unanticipated ways, potentially impacting mental health and well-being.
